Output 44f3d93d6fc3013e56c05863e25a32ac27998ee789da57d0d9e857062dcd11a5:0

value
1339890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09ea72edd4c34124c88835e1393696339197fb6e OP_EQUAL
address
32bSs4utfDXBLqKkjc1587EDkpZqqvX6h5
transaction
44f3d93d6fc3013e56c05863e25a32ac27998ee789da57d0d9e857062dcd11a5
spent
true